The recombinant human IL-1 beta protein is expressed in E. coli, whose amino acid sequence is derived from mature form of human IL1β (NP_000567.1), (Ala 117-Ser 269) was expressed.
The recombinant human IL1β consisting of 154 amino acids migrates with an apparent molecular mass of 17 kDa as estimated in SDS-PAGE under reducing conditions.

1. Measured by its binding ability in a functional ELISA. Immobilized recombinant human IL1B at 2 μg/mL (100μl/well) can bind recombinant human IL1R2 with a linear range of 6.25-400 ng/ml.
2. Measured in a cell proliferation assay using D10.G4.1 mouse helper T cells. The ED50 for this effect is typically 2-8 pg/mL.
3. Measured by its binding ability in a functional ELISA.
4. Immobilized human IL1B at 10 μg/mL (100 μl/well) can bind human IL1R1, The EC50 of human IL1R1 is 0.48 μg/mL.
5. Measured by its ability to induce Interferon gamma secretion by human natural killer lymphoma NK-92 cells. The ED50 for this effect is 0.4-2 ng/mL.
